FAQ — Weekly eng sync: Why are we splitting the user module out of the Karstway monolith? Auth and profile writes now block checkout traffic. Plan: extract user-core as a service behind the Tollgate gateway, dual-write for two sprints, then cut over. Migration scripts are in the sealed repo; access to it requires the shared recovery passphrase, appended directly below.

recovery phrase for fajeg-kawep: druix-gorius-briax-ulaeth-fraox-lammir-pelox-jormir-pelwyn-julir

Subject: Cold-start ownership change

Plugin authors: responsibility for cold-start behavior of Lanternfold serverless handlers has moved off the runtime team. Warmup hooks, init budgets, and the pre-freeze API are now handled by the Handler Lifecycle group. File cold-start regressions against the lifecycle queue, not runtime. SLAs unchanged: 400ms p95 init. Escalations go to the new owner, named below.

signatory, yagef-hagug: Wenix Druax

Subject: Memtrace cut-over complete

Team,

Cut-over to Memtrace v2 for GPU memory profiling finished last night. Old v1 agents are disabled; any tickets referencing v1 dashboards should be closed as resolved-by-migration. Sampling overhead is now under 2% and allocation traces include kernel names. Known gap: profiles older than 30 days were not migrated. Point customers at the v2 docs for setup questions. For reference when troubleshooting, the agent now runs with the following configuration.

settings of bagaf-bawip:
[aldax]
port = 5000
region = south-4
host = aldax.brasklabs.corp
team = brivan
timeout_ms = 2000
retries = 2